One key, and oft-overlooked, consideration when drafting a will, particularly when the estate is sizable, is differentiating between fairness and equity in the division of assets, he says. This is where conflicts tend to arise between children, leading to costly and stressful litigation.Having a conversation about your plan will demonstrate that you've given thought to your own financial well-being.
It can also prevent confusion – and even legal battles – after you're gone. Setting up your heirs to live in harmony with each other and with the decisions you've made often depends on having a discussion while you're still alive.Disinheriting a child – or any dependant – can have significant repercussions that can cost your heirs big legal fees and hurt relationships. Your wishes might ultimately be disregarded.
